Transaction 5c68107f3e019ca5153be348150e5dd741db5b8f86f74d9a0263b3d9eaa8647d

1 Input
2 Outputs
  • 5c68107f3e019ca5153be348150e5dd741db5b8f86f74d9a0263b3d9eaa8647d:0
  • value  1540511699
    address  1822h5B9GE9hkkRff7499j2gRjS7xMsr1i
  • 5c68107f3e019ca5153be348150e5dd741db5b8f86f74d9a0263b3d9eaa8647d:1
  • value  30698100
    address  1PbrrXrXsbWB9C5tSTkwNMTeTTVg1VCW9b